Default hesitation at low RPM

This problem surfaced a couple of days ago. It seems to happen after I go around a turn and begin to accelerate again but sometimes does it while cruising. It only does this in the lower RPMs.If you have your foot into it while it is sputtering and poping, the engine eventually springs back to life with full power for that throttle poisition.

I am concerned because there have been instances where the car has barely been able to make it out into traffic when leaving a parking lot. I have no idea where to start looking for problems.

While hesitating, if you try to give it more throttle, the RPMs barely increase and you can hear a popping noise from the exhaust up front. Anyone with ideas please reply!
